
Twist bread
Light up the fire pit, we're having twist bread! Warm summer evenings call for twist bread. This recipe gives you delicious, soft twist breads for the whole family. The recipe doesn't meet the whole grain label requirements, but it's a way to include whole grains in everyday life.
Ingredients
- 25 g yeast
- 4,5 dl semi-skimmed milk
- 50 g butter
- 300 g wheat flour
- 500 g Whole wheat flour
- 1 tbsp sugar
- ½ tsp salt
Instructions
- The butter is gently melted in a pot. Add milk to the pot. It should only be lukewarm.
- The two types of flour, sugar, and salt are mixed in a bowl, and the milk-butter mixture is added. The dough is kneaded until it becomes smooth and elastic. This takes about 10 minutes in a stand mixer and a little longer if kneaded by hand.
- The bowl is covered with a damp cloth and left to rise for about an hour, or until it has doubled in size.
- Divide the dough into the desired number of portions and twist the dough onto sticks. The twist breads are baked over the embers of a campfire or grill. When the breads sound hollow and have a golden color, they are done.
